I just put together a new computer last night, but I coulnd't get XP to install. Everything seems ok when the computer boots up, and the OS begins so intall itself right away. However, in the middle of the installation, a blue Stop error screen pops up with the following message:

*** Stop:0X0000007E (0X0000005, 0XF748EOBF, 0XF78DA208, OXF78D9508)

*** pci.sys - Address F748EOBF base at F748700, Datestamp 3b7d855c

I have an MSI P35 Neo2-Fr mobo, Intel Q6600 Quad CPU, EVGA 9800 GTX GPU, 4GBs of G-SKill DDR2 PC6400 ram, and a 320GB Samsung HD. All there components are brand new.

Does anyone know what this error message means or how to fix it? Any help is greatly appreciated. Thanks alot.
